Drain Vent For Dishwasher. The first step in fixing a dishwasher air gap overflow is to examine the air gap and drain hose for any visible signs of clogs or blockages. An air gap for the dishwasher protects your dishwasher from potential. As dirty water moves down the drain. Air gaps bring in fresh air from the kitchen, filling the vacuum and equalizing air pressure, which allows the dishwasher to drain. Loosen the hose clamp on your drain tube where it connects to your garbage disposal or kitchen sink drain. Dishwasher air gaps are often required by local building codes, but that’s not always the case. Many plumbing codes mandate dishwashers drain via an air gap fitting.
